On my way I passed through Ramat Gan National Park. The park features a Spring Flower Festival. I marked the location of the festival on the map.
The festival is a celebration of spring, art and nature. It includes five big exhibits of ocean themed flower statues. The statues are decorated with diffrent coloured Petunia flowers, other greenery and different colored lights for night time light show. The festival is open to the public and is totaly free. It is a new kind of attraction and I hope it will return next year bigger and better.
These are the photos of the Sea Dragon. It is hard to appreciate the scale of this creation. At the highest the head easily reach a tree meter hight and the body stretches to around 15 meters in length. Notice the fern ridge on the body.
These are the photos of the Octopus. Notice the black Petunia flowers at the base of each tentacle.
